Include timestamps in generated initial pages
authorBrion Vibber <brion@users.mediawiki.org>
Fri, 21 Nov 2003 01:52:29 +0000 (01:52 +0000)
committerBrion Vibber <brion@users.mediawiki.org>
Fri, 21 Nov 2003 01:52:29 +0000 (01:52 +0000)
install.php

index 693a577..8fe1ab5 100644 (file)
@@ -182,21 +182,24 @@ function populatedata() {
        $sql = "DELETE FROM cur";
        wfQuery( $sql, DB_WRITE, $fname );
 
+       $now = wfTimestampNow();
+       $won = wfInvertTimestamp( $now );
+       
        $sql = "INSERT INTO cur (cur_namespace,cur_title,cur_text," .
-         "cur_restrictions) VALUES ({$wns},'{$ulp}','" .
-         wfStrencode( wfMsgNoDB( "uploadlogpagetext" ) ) . "','sysop')";
+         "cur_restrictions,cur_timestamp,inverse_timestamp,cur_touched) VALUES ({$wns},'{$ulp}','" .
+         wfStrencode( wfMsg( "uploadlogpagetext" ) ) . "','sysop','$now','$won','$now')";
        wfQuery( $sql, DB_WRITE, $fname );
 
        $sql = "INSERT INTO cur (cur_namespace,cur_title,cur_text," .
-         "cur_restrictions) VALUES ({$wns},'{$dlp}','" .
-         wfStrencode( wfMsgNoDB( "dellogpagetext" ) ) . "','sysop')";
+         "cur_restrictions,cur_timestamp,inverse_timestamp,cur_touched) VALUES ({$wns},'{$dlp}','" .
+         wfStrencode( wfMsg( "dellogpagetext" ) ) . "','sysop','$now','$won','$now')";
        wfQuery( $sql, DB_WRITE, $fname );
        
        $titleobj = Title::newFromText( wfMsgNoDB( "mainpage" ) );
        $title = $titleobj->getDBkey();
-       $sql = "INSERT INTO cur (cur_namespace,cur_title,cur_text) " .
+       $sql = "INSERT INTO cur (cur_namespace,cur_title,cur_text,cur_timestamp,inverse_timestamp,cur_touched) " .
          "VALUES (0,'$title','" .
-         wfStrencode( wfMsgNoDB( "mainpagetext" ) ) . "')";
+         wfStrencode( wfMsg( "mainpagetext" ) ) . "','$now','$won','$now')";
        wfQuery( $sql, DB_WRITE, $fname );
        
        initialiseMessages();